David Peacock
Born in Bradford, England. In 1985 he took on a full-time Minister of Music position at Upton Vale Baptist Church in Torquay, Devon. He left this position in 1990 to establish a Department of Music and Worship based at the London School of Theology, where he is now Head of Department and Course Leader for a degree in Theology, Music & Worship. Editor of over a dozen music worship books including \'Let\'s Praise!\', \'Carol Praise\', \'Church Family Worship\', Hymns for the People\', World Praise\' and \'Sing Mission Praise\', he currently serves as Editorial Secretary of Jubilate Hymns Ltd in the UK. Called upon to lead worship and conduct workshops, he has been Music Director for the Baptist World Youth Congress in 1988, the European Baptist Congress in 1994, and the World Baptist Congresses in Argentine and Australia in 1995 and 2000.
